A Program in Jefferson County Helped 585 People Out of Homelessness. Then the Money Ran Out

Tiffany Edwards used to greet her children every day after school on the porch of their red brick house north of Birmingham.

Now she’s working 12-hour shifts and missing time with her kids to maintain the roof over their heads and keep up with the ever-mounting bills.

After moving from home to home and battling addiction for a decade, Edwards found hard-fought stability for her three children…
